Uma is a name of Shakti, the manifest half of the unmanifest/manifest God that is Siva/Sakti. The Aum can be seen as the first manifestation.
There may be other interpretations. Sorry, Uma, if this doesn't jive with your interpretation.
In traditional Hinduism, Aum is just all over the place, but is rarely chanted alone.

I learned about it from an expert from India. OM actually has 5 parts to it:
1) Ah
2) O
3) U
4) MMM
5) A
This relates to the way the sound is experienced through the throat and making it's way out of the mouth, ending with the lips and opening them again.
On a deeper level, it relates to consciousness emanating out of the void, through the causal, astral and finally physical dimensions.
There is also the anahata - the unstruck sound in the heart, that is the purest level.
Chanting needs to absorb you in that kind of focus - full attention... everything slows down, becomes more and more quiet and then you experience more and more -- like pulling back the curtain to reveal what underlies everything.
